Maureen L. Hynes, 55
NORTH ADAMS, Mass. — Maureen Louise "Moe" Hynes, 55, of 53 Brooklyn St., died peacefully, and surrounded by her loving family, on Saturday, Nov. 14, 2015, at Berkshire Medical Center in Pittsfield after a courageous 12-year battle with ovarian cancer.
Born in Syracuse, N.Y., on March 21, 1960, a daughter of Marylou Grande Hynes of North Adams and the late Richard J. Hynes, she attended local schools and graduated from Drury High School with the class of 1978.
Ms. Hynes was a valued member of Lavariere Plumbing and Heating Co. In her earlier years, she was employed at former Sprague Electric Co. and the former General Electric in Pittsfield.
She was a communicant of St. Elizabeth's Church and enjoyed spending time with her family, and especially loved her niece and nephews. She also enjoyed golf, softball and bowling.
She treated everyone will kindness and respect and her beautiful smile was endearing and contagious.
Besides her mother, with whom she made her home, she also leaves her sister, Jayne Lavariere and her husband, Richard, of North Adams; her brother, retired Army Col. Michael P Hynes and his wife, Cheryl, of Stafford, Va.; her nephews, Gary Lavariere and Joshua Hynes, and her niece, Carrie Hynes.
